Chasing Tokyo is a deep dive into the world of sailing, and it's quite fascinating how it captures the grit of preparation for the Olympics. Set against the backdrop of Portland, England, it feels intimate yet expansive. The pacing allows you to really absorb the highs and lows of the crew as they train and bond, which adds a layer of authenticity. The film's tone is reflective, often punctuated by the sheer adrenaline of competition. There's an interesting blend of practical effects when showcasing the sailing techniques, and the performances of the sailors feel genuine, almost raw at times. It’s not just about winning; it’s about the journey and the camaraderie that develops along the way. Definitely feels like a passion project.
